What
Where
Register
Log in
Cell Phone Stores in United Kingdom. Page 56
Fyple
Computers & Electronics
Cell Phone Stores
Add your business for free
+
Cell Phone Stores
back to
Computers & Electronics
Choose city
London
152
Birmingham
31
Glasgow
28
Sheffield
26
Bristol
23
Liverpool
17
Nottingham
17
Northampton
17
Edinburgh
15
Stoke-on-Trent
15
Show map
Companies
Cell Phone Stores
O2 Store
105 The Friary, Guildford GU1 4YN, United Kingdom
A
O2 Store
Kensington Arcade, 123 Kensington High Street, London W8 5SF, United Kingdom
B
Netcall Telecom Ltd
10a Harding Way, St.Ives, Cambridgeshire PE27 3WR, United Kingdom
C
Orange
3 Mell Square, Solihull B91 3AZ, United Kingdom
D
Orange
22 King Edward Street, Hull HU1 3SS, United Kingdom
E
King of G S M
15 St. James's Street, Brighton BN2 1RF, United Kingdom
F
PhoneShop UK - New and Used Mobile Phones
517 Woodborough Road, Nottingham NG3 5FR, United Kingdom
G
Essex Cellular Telephones
51 Old Church Road, London E4 6ST, United Kingdom
H
O2
33 Market Place, Hitchin SG5 1DY, United Kingdom
I
Phones 4U
25 Garden Wk, Metrocentre, Gateshead NE11 9XY, United Kingdom
J
O2 UK
116 London Wall, London EC2M 5QA, United Kingdom
K
Buzz Mobiles
4 High Street, Doncaster DN1 1ED, United Kingdom
L
101 Mobile
Baltic Chambers, 105 Wellington Street, Glasgow G2 6HJ, United Kingdom
M
M & R Mobile Shop
270 George Street, Aberdeen AB25 1HN, United Kingdom
N
Phones 4U
87-89 High Street, Birmingham B4 7TE, United Kingdom
O
Euro Link Communications
2 Windmill Road, Hemel Hempstead HP2 4BJ, United Kingdom
P
Phones 4 U
112-114 Oxford Street, London W1D 1LS, United Kingdom
Q
Orange Shop
39 Union Street, Swansea, West Glamorgan SA1 3DZ, United Kingdom
R
The Phonebox
43 Fore Street, Hexham NE46 1LU, United Kingdom
S
P C World
261 Beeston Road, Leeds LS11 7LR, United Kingdom
T
O2
14 Cheapside, Lancaster LA1 1LZ, United Kingdom
U
1
...
54
55
56
57
58
...
100